Default How do you remove swirls from this part of the car?

Just wanted to ask how I can remove the swirls from the indicated picture? Can I just use a regular paint scratch remover or does it require something else? Thanks!

becareful with the paint scratch removal. if you press too hard it can remove too much and actual dull the surface. Since I think these pillars are coated steel I would first try a high quality polish + a buffing wheel applied lightly. If you don't know what you are doing with the buffing wheel, take it to a detail shop. This cant cost that much to do just the pillar.
